What does Estancia High School All Sports Boosters do?

Estancia High School All Sports Boosters is a education nonprofit organization based in California. It is classified under NTEE code B112 and is registered as a 501(c) tax-exempt organization with the IRS.

How much revenue does Estancia High School All Sports Boosters generate?

Estancia High School All Sports Boosters reports $296K in annual revenue and holds $144K in total assets, based on IRS filings.
